As of April 2025, approximately 88% of USDC reserves are in U.S. Treasury securities and overnight repurchase agreements (with maturities of less than 2 months), and 11% are in cash deposits at regulated banks. Data from the end of 2024 shows that the total reserve amount is approximately $43.9 billion, with cash accounting for 14.6% ($6.4 billion), and the remaining 85.4% held in the Circle Reserve Fund (money market fund) managed by BlackRock.

Management and Transparency

Circle discloses reserve details monthly, with audits conducted by third-party organizations such as Deloitte, in compliance with U.S. and EU regulatory requirements.

Reserve assets are legally bound and must maintain high liquidity (such as U.S. Treasury securities maturing within 90 days) to ensure redemption stability.
